Saudi Arabia, Italy: Syrian peace talks should be resumed from where they stopped
Saudi Arabia and Italy have asserted the need to resume negotiations on the Syrian track of the Middle East peace process from the point at which they broke off and the need for Israel's withdrawal from south Lebanon and its western Bekaa in accordance with UN security council resolution 425.

Libya calls for African unity and coordination
The secretary of the Libyan people's general committee for international cooperation, Omar al-Muntasir, has called upon the African states to work to settle their disputes, preserve peace and boost the resources of the African continent, eliminat poverty and disease, concentrate on development and sort out debt problems.

Morocco's poultry sector posts annual $ 909 mln in sales
Morocco's poultry sector, which employs 35,000 persons, posts an estimated annual turnover of $ 909 million and meets 50 % of domestic needs in white meat.

Morocco requests US assistance to set up drought observatory
Malki, who made a number of proposals to upgrade Moroccan-US cooperation in the field of agriculture, stressed the importance of such an observatory given the great impact of drought on Moroccan agriculture, which accounts for 20% of the GDP and employs a workforce of 10 million. He also called for reflection on a Moroccan-American cooperation accord in agriculture.
